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Romiley to Old Roan start from £22.30 one way, or £22.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Romiley to Old Roan are available for £25.20 one way, or £31.30 return

Facilities at Romiley Station

Romiley station boasts a range of facilities to ensure comfort and accessibility for all passengers. The ticket office operates from early morning until late evening on weekdays and Saturdays, although it remains closed on Sundays. While online ticket collection is currently unavailable, ticket machines, including accessible options, are present. The station is equipped with an induction loop, benefitting those with hearing impairments. CCTV cameras add an extra layer of security.

Although Romiley station doesn’t offer extensive dining or shopping options, ample amenities nearby on Stockport Road make up for it, offering something to grab on the way. Additionally, the station does not have waiting rooms or baby changing facilities, but seating areas are provided for comfort.

Accessibility and Assistance

Many travelers appreciate Romiley station’s partial step-free access, accommodating those with mobility challenges. With ramps available for some parts of the station, traveling to and from Manchester has been significantly simplified. However, there are no accessible toilets or dedicated accessibility personnel on site. But worry not, assistance can be arranged through the Passenger Assist service, ensuring everyone can navigate their journey comfortably. Discover more about navigating the station with tools such as this 360 map.

Transport Links and Connectivity

Transport connectivity is a prime highlight of Romiley station. Besides seamless train connections, its integration with local bus services makes onward travel convenient. Bus stops located on Stockport Road offer routes to nearby cities like Manchester and Stockport. While bicycle enthusiasts may find the cycle hire unavailable, safe spaces for bike storage are available within the station car park. For taxis, Northern Railway's Cab4You service can be of assistance for easy booking options.

Station Details and Facilities

Old Roan station is equipped with a staffed ticket office open from 05:48 to 00:13 daily and from 08:13 on Sundays. While it doesn’t have ticket machines, you can collect online-purchased tickets directly from the office. The station is also mindful of accessibility, offering step-free access via lifts and ramps, making it easy for passengers with mobility challenges to navigate the station. An induction loop is available for those using hearing aids.

For assistance, the staff is ready to help throughout the week, including weekends, and customer information screens are available to keep you updated on your train departure and arrival times. Safety is prioritized with CCTV coverage on-site. However, note that Old Roan station lacks certain amenities like refreshment facilities, ATMs, and shops, so it might be wise to purchase snacks or withdraw cash before arriving at the station.

Onward Travel and Connectivity

If you're considering onward travel options, though there isn’t a taxi rank at Old Roan, various bus services connect you to nearby regions. For more information on schedules and services, you can contact Traveline or check the Merseytravel website. If you're flying via Liverpool John Lennon Airport, you can purchase combined train and bus tickets, making it seamless to continue your journey from the station to the airport with routes like the 86A or 80A bus.
